About the role

The Security Remediation Team’s mission is to reduce enterprise risk by identifying, analyzing, reporting and governing remediation/mitigation of IT security vulnerabilities across AIG’s portfolio of IT assets and IT-enabled processes.

What you need to know:

This position, within AIG’s Security Remediation Team, has a primary focus to operate day-to-day vulnerability management governance processes within AIG

Responsibilities will include: replace and extend current manual processes through automation or other appropriate techniques

manage finding and issue tracking systems and track key volumetrics and backlog

operate data quality controls and workflows

operate vulnerability discovery and risk-based prioritization processes

lead event management and treatment of emergent vulnerabilities

operate and maintain/update vulnerability management governance processes

engage with peers in IT architecture and operations, security architecture, red team, effectiveness testing team, hunt team, CTI team, SOC, and other teams to remediate emergent vulnerability and to address other key tactical concerns

collaborate with data integration/analytics team to improve the function of, and user understanding and effective utilization of, the data analytics/reporting and ticketing platforms

apply industry experience of IT risk management and vulnerability management practices to normalize and improve AIG’s process maturity

What we’re looking for:

Experience:

10+ years of IT systems engineering or IT security engineering experience

Proven experience in secure design and operations of IT systems

Vulnerability management experience

IT Risk management experience a strong plus

Database design/implementation experience a plus

Strong communicator, both verbal and written

Commitment to advancing skills in the IT risk/security field

Demonstrated success leveraging scripting and automation skills to improve IT processes and workflows a plus

Excellent problem-solving abilities and analytical mindset

Demonstrated understanding of computer engineering fundamentals including familiarity with common offensive and defensive tactics

Proven success in challenging operational environments including dealing with change, ambiguity and competing priorities

Familiarity with IP stack and related protocols a must

Experience in one or more of Linux, Windows, Active Directory, Azure Directory, O365

Familiarity with one or more of Splunk, Crowdstrike, Qualys, Nessus/Tenable, MS SQL, Oracle DBMS is a plus

Familiarity with data integration systems and concepts is a plus

Incident handling/response, malware analysis, adversarial emulation, and offensive skills are a plus

OSCP, OSWE or OSCE certifications or equivalent demonstrated skills are a plus
